Aracılığıyla paylaş


ClientFormsAuthenticationCredentials Sınıf

Tanım

İstemci uygulama hizmetlerini kullanarak form kimlik doğrulaması için kullanıcı oturum açma bilgilerini temsil eder.

public ref class ClientFormsAuthenticationCredentials
public class ClientFormsAuthenticationCredentials
type ClientFormsAuthenticationCredentials = class
Public Class ClientFormsAuthenticationCredentials
Devralma
ClientFormsAuthenticationCredentials

Örnekler

Aşağıdaki örnek kodda, bu sınıfın bir örneğini IClientFormsAuthenticationCredentialsProvider.GetCredentials döndüren yönteminin nasıl uygulandığı gösterilmektedir. Bu örnekte yöntemi, GetCredentials oturum açma iletişim kutusu sınıfının bir parçasıdır. yöntemi iletişim kutusunu görüntüler ve ardından kullanıcı tarafından belirtilen değerlerle başlatılan bir ClientFormsAuthenticationCredentials örneği döndürür.

public ClientFormsAuthenticationCredentials GetCredentials()
{
    if (this.ShowDialog() == DialogResult.OK)
    {
        return new ClientFormsAuthenticationCredentials(
            usernameTextBox.Text, passwordTextBox.Text,
            rememberMeCheckBox.Checked);
    }
    else
    {
        return null;
    }
}
Public Function GetCredentials() As  _
    ClientFormsAuthenticationCredentials Implements _
    IClientFormsAuthenticationCredentialsProvider.GetCredentials

    If Me.ShowDialog() = DialogResult.OK Then
        Return New ClientFormsAuthenticationCredentials( _
            UsernameTextBox.Text, PasswordTextBox.Text, _
            rememberMeCheckBox.Checked)
    Else
        Return Nothing
    End If

End Function

Açıklamalar

ClientFormsAuthenticationCredentials sınıfı arabirimi tarafından IClientFormsAuthenticationCredentialsProvider kullanılır. Bu arabirimi uyguladığınızda, uygulamanızda bu sınıfın doldurulmuş bir örneğini döndürmeniz GetCredentials gerekir.

Oluşturucular

ClientFormsAuthenticationCredentials(String, String, Boolean)

ClientFormsAuthenticationCredentials sınıfının yeni bir örneğini başlatır.

Özellikler

Password

Kullanıcı parolasını alır veya ayarlar.

RememberMe

Kullanıcı kimlik bilgilerinin kaydedilmesi ve sonraki oturum açma girişimleri için yeniden kullanılması gerekip gerekmediğini belirten bir değer alır veya ayarlar.

UserName

Kullanıcı adını alır veya ayarlar.

Yöntemler

Equals(Object)

Belirtilen nesnenin geçerli nesneye eşit olup olmadığını belirler.

(Devralındığı yer: Object)
GetHashCode()

Varsayılan karma işlevi işlevi görür.

(Devralındığı yer: Object)
GetType()

Type Geçerli örneğini alır.

(Devralındığı yer: Object)
MemberwiseClone()

Geçerli Objectöğesinin sığ bir kopyasını oluşturur.

(Devralındığı yer: Object)
ToString()

Geçerli nesneyi temsil eden dizeyi döndürür.

(Devralındığı yer: Object)

Şunlara uygulanır

Ayrıca bkz.